Output deb4bb89bda2cfc3bbf5ec621153d5cbaaaed1e7d3fc7eb441f5b0abbfb75bc1:1

value
54987654
script pubkey
OP_0 OP_PUSHBYTES_20 31fa4c4a865d23e6badcd01d61abb15f0acf70de
address
bc1qx8aycj5xt537dwku6qwkr2a3tu9v7ux7xkuzq3
transaction
deb4bb89bda2cfc3bbf5ec621153d5cbaaaed1e7d3fc7eb441f5b0abbfb75bc1
confirmations
88961
spent
true